Low Energy Neutron Production by Inverse-beta decay in Metallic Hydride Surfaces

Abstract

It has been recently argued that inverse-beta nuclear transmutations might occur at an impressively high rate in a thin layer at the metallic hydride surface under specific conditions. In this note we present a calculation of the transmutation rate which shows that there is little room for such a remarkable effect.
